Level 15 and haven't met Gladwin Moon at all yet... why?
I have been all over the maps and located all floo locations, have all the combats that my level allows, but have not encountered Gladwin Moon yet, so it appears that I am not going anywhere else in this game until I do.

I have looked up his known locations online but still can't find him.

Apparently he might appear at night - how do you set the game to night?

Any help gratefully appreciated.

Did you receive an owl from him? The quest only becomes available once you do, which, in turn, requires you to complete the first Trial.

To wait for night when it's daytime, go to your map and press F (default key).

It's possible to level without progressing the story.

Some content opens only when the student gets access to abilities or has advanced the main plot to a certain point.

Try moving the main story forward a bit.

**I have not yet received an owl from the caretaker.**

I'm now at level 16. Advancing the main story does look like the way forward, which I'm finding difficult. The main quest is currently "Find the book's missing Pages", which involves visiting the Jackdaw's nest, which in turn requires learning the disarming charm, which in turn requires learning the remaining part of Professor Hecate's assignment which is repeatedly successfully avoiding enemy attacks by dodge rolling.
